What affects the price

Legal fees vary based on the complexity of your specific immigration status. Factors like prior visa history, criminal background, or the specific type of petition—such as family sponsorship versus employment-based adjustment—shift the workload significantly. If you have missing documentation or need to file waivers, the legal effort increases, which impacts the final bill. About this service

U.S. immigration encompasses all the legal pathways for foreign nationals to enter or remain in the country. This includes everything from family-sponsored petitions and employment visas to asylum and naturalization. Because the system is heavily reliant on paperwork and precise deadlines, even minor errors can lead to denials or lengthy delays. What was the 1924 Immigration Act, and does it still impact immigration policy today?

The 1924 Immigration Act established national origins quotas, significantly restricting immigration from many parts of the world. While its quota system is no longer in effect, understanding its historical context helps appreciate the evolution of U.S. immigration policy.
